This book presents selected proceedings of the 8th International and 29th All India Manufacturing Technology, Design and Research Conference (AIMTDR 2021). It covers the recent developments in the areas of metal forming and machining techniques, incremental forming, microforming, nesting algorithms, process simulation, parameter analysis, tools and tooling, tool wear, condition monitoring, cyber physical systems, robotics, machine vision, intelligent manufacturing, enterprise manufacturing intelligence, etc. The contents of this book will be useful for students, researchers as well as industry professionals in the various fields of mechanical engineering.

Dr S Udhayakumar is Assistant Professor in the Department of Mechanical Engineering, PSG College of Technology, Coimbatore. He obtained his B.E. from Bharathiar University, M.E. and Ph.D. from Anna University, Chennai. His major areas of research include manufacturing automation, mechatronics and energy harvesting. He has published more than 60 papers in reputed International and National Journals / Conferences. He has received the 'Institution of Engineers- Young Engineer award, 'PSG Teacher of the Year' award and 'Institution of Engineers - Young Achiever' award. He has been involved in two technology transfers and has filed four patents. Dr U S Dixit is Professor in the Department of Mechanical Engineering, Indian Institute of Technology, Guwahati. He obtained his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ering from the Indian Institute of Technology, Roorkee in 1987. He obtained his M.Tech. and Ph.D. in Mechanical Engineering from the Indian Institute of Technology, Kanpur in 1993 and 1998, respectively. He has more than two decades' experience in carryingout research in the area of metal forming and machining. Apart from FEM, he uses fuzzy set theory and neural networks in his research. Before taking up a research career, he worked as a machine tool designer in HMT Ltd. Pinjore, India. He has published 115 peer reviewed international journal papers and published 14 books.
Dr M Kanthababu is Professor in the Department of Manufacturing Engineering in Anna University, Chennai, India and Director of the Centre for Intellectual Property Right and Trade Mark, Anna University. He obtained his B.E. from Bharathiyar University, M.S. and Ph.D. from the Indian Institute of Technology, Madras. Prof Kanthababu's research interests include manufacturing technology, composite materials and machining, and automation in manufacturing. He has published 32 peer reviewed international journal papers and two books, and holds one patent.
